Figure 8. Cytosolic Ca2+ flux in triggered by CCL16 and modulation by BX471 compound. Cells were loaded with Fura2 and changes in fluorescence was monitored by a Perkin-Elmer LS-50B spectrofluorimeter. Panels A and B show Ca2+ transient stimulated by CCL16-Cos (Vec-Cos was negative; not shown) (A) or CCL11 (B) in HUVECs alone or preincubated with BX471 (15 minutes at 37°C). Panel C shows the effect of CCL16-Cos on KS cells (Vec-Cos was negative; not shown). Panel D shows the desensitization of HUVECs to a second stimulation with CCL16-Cos (50 ng/mL; black line) and the lack of desensitizing effect of CCL2 (50 ng/mL) on CCL16-Cos (50 ng/mL; orange line). Green lines indicate CCL16 + BX471 × 107 M; purple lines, CCL16 + BX471 × 108 M; and red lines, CCL16 + BX471 × 109 M. The line is interrupted exclusively to reduce the figure space. This is a representative experiment of 3 performed.
